Kidding aside, it didn't "zip" through runlevel 5, in fact, you don't know
what runlevel it is actually in.  11 seconds after your file system is
mounted, a reboot is issued.  From your trace, nothing running in userspace
displayed any messages to the console.  You didn't mention what type of
init system you are using, systemd or sysV.  It almost looks like a console
problem.  But...i don't know why a reboot would be issued.  That's not
normal behavior if you simply have a min-configured console.  Maybe init
will do that under certain circumstances, I am not sure.

Just for FYI, notice that your serial port is instantiating on ttyS0. (I do
see that agrees with your kernel command line so at least that much is
correct.)

First thing I would try is to see if I can get anything on userspace.  Try
using init= on your kernel command line to just spawn a shell.
 (init=/bin/sh)

Do you have a way to examine the flash after a reboot to see if a syslog
was populated on the file system and examine its contents?  ie JTAG?

Make sure your root file system is sane, ie mount it on a development box
and make sure it's contents make sense to you.  ie for sysV /sbin/init
should point to init, and it should contain a /etc/inittab and that should
have sane contents, etc. For systemd, /sbin/init should point (possibly
through /etc/alternatives) to a systemd executable.  You get the idea.

> I've been working on setting up a poky distro on an older intel XScale
> system, and I finally got a working kernel and root filesystem.  However,
> when I boot the box it zips through runlevel 5, then halts.  It seems to me
> like maybe init isn't kicking off getty or some sort of interactive login.
> Has anyone else run into this problem?  I'll post the boot output below.
